In my view, it will not make any difference who becomes Karta, in any case you and your wife will form your own HUF right from marriage itself. Secondly, regarding the second house, if you and your wife are co-owners and co-applicants for loan, you both can claim benefit of 80C in respect of your share of home loan installment subject to maximum of Rs. 1 lakh including the first home loan for which you both are already availing deduction.
